Experience the world of Hamlet like never before in this unique tabletop role-playing game.

For more than a century, Denmark has been at war with Norway. But after an uneasy ceasefire was brokered, old King Hamlet perished under mysterious circumstances. When a monarch dies without having officially named a successor, that leaves the kingdom to the noble council. And with it, their vote for whom shall inherit the throne. Become General Claudius, Queen Gertrude, Polonia, Ophelia, Laertes, Horatio, Rosencrantz, Guildenstern, or even young prince Hamlet.

This book contains two adventures, one compatible with the fifth edition of the world’s oldest role-playing game and the other Powered by ZWEIHÄNDER RPG.
James Introcaso is the lead designer at MCDM, the lead designer of Roll20’s Burn Bryte RPG, writer of the Gold-ENnie-winning blog, World Builder Blog, author of multiple best-selling products for the Dungeon Master’s Guild and DriveThruRPG, and coauthor of seven official Dungeons & Dragons books: Waterdeep: Dragon Heist, Waterdeep: Dungeon of the Mad Mage, Ghosts of Saltmarsh, Baldur’s Gate: Descent into Avernus, Eberron: Rising from the Last War, Explorer’s Guide to Wildemount, and Mythic Odyessys of Theros. In addition, James is the author of the first full-length campaign for ZWEIHANDER Fantasy Horror RPG from Andrews McMeel Universal. When James isn’t working on RPG products, he writes award-winning educational television shows, commercials, and web videos. He lives in Cherry Hill, New Jersey with his spouse, Bonnie, and their dog, Lilo.

Rudy Basso is a game designer, professional game master and player, audiobook producer, and narrator. His game design credits include the recent successful Kickstarter, Vault of Magic by Kobold Press, and indie darling tabletop role-playing game Mission: Accomplished. As a professional player, he has participated in or run live-streamed games for Dungeons & Dragons, Roll20, Kobold Press, Ulisses Spiele, and WebDM. He has produced and narrated over 50 audiobooks, including Monte Cook Games's Your Best Game Ever, and Sly Flourish's Fantastic Locations and Fantastic Adventures.
